The main temple of Zen Monastery
As the soul and the most massive building in the monastery complex, the Main Hall is majestically located on the top of the hill with a height of 17m and a large floor area, enough to accommodate hundreds of Buddhists at the same time. The architecture of the main hall bears the spirit of the Tran Dynasty with a system of sturdy ironwood columns, a curved dragon-scale tiled roof and exquisitely carved reliefs about the life of Buddha. Stepping inside, visitors will feel absolute silence, where the faint scent of incense blends with the gentle light emanating from the giant sandstone Buddha statue, bringing a strange feeling of peace and dignity.
The Patriarch's House
Located right behind the Main Hall, the Patriarch's House is the place to worship the three masters of the Truc Lam Zen lineage (Truc Lam Tam To), Buddha Emperor Tran Nhan Tong, Phap Loa and Huyen Quang. This project is built in a traditional architectural style with open space, welcoming light and mountain breezes blowing in from the great Tam Dao mountain. This is where visitors can learn more deeply about the history of formation and development of the Truc Lam Zen sect - a Zen sect with a unique identity of the Vietnamese people. The simplicity of wood combined with ancient horizontal panels and parallel sentences creates a quiet space, helping the traveler's soul become lighter and more peaceful.

Tam Quan Gate
The Tam Quan Gate is the entrance to the monastery, designed extremely grandly with three paths symbolizing the three doors of liberation of Buddhism: No Gate, No Form Gate and No Action Gate. The gate was built of precious stone and wood, carved with meaningful lotus symbols and dharma wheels. Tay Thien Festival

Tay Thien Festival
Formally held from the full moon day of the second lunar month every year in Dai Dinh commune, this is the largest spiritual festival in the region to honor National Mother Lang Thi Tieu - who has contributed to helping King Hung defend the country. The highlight of the festival is the splendid palanquin procession rituals and exciting performances of Van singing and lion dancing taking place right in the grand ceremony yard area of Thuong Temple.
